Ingredients

  • 160 g butter
  • 160 g sugar
  • 1 organic lemon (juice and zest)
  • 3 eggs
  • Pinch of salt
  • 320 g flour
  • 2 tbsp Cornstarch
  • 1.5 tsp Baking Powder
  • 60 ml milk
  • 2.5 packets vanilla pudding powder (each for 500 ml liquid)
  • 1.25 L milk
  • 100 g sugar
  • 4 bananas
  • 250 ml apple juice
  • 1 packet clear fondant glaze

Instructions

  1. 1.

    For the batter, cream butter with sugar and lemon juice until light, then gradually fold in eggs and a pinch of salt. Sift flour with cornstarch, lemon zest, and baking powder; alternately add to the butter mixture with milk, stirring until smooth. Spread the dough evenly on a parchment‑lined baking sheet. Bake in a preheated oven at 180 °C (160 °C fan) for 20–30 minutes.

  2. 2.

    Meanwhile, whisk pudding powder into 6 tbsp milk until smooth. In a saucepan, bring remaining milk and sugar to a boil, then gradually stir in the pudding mixture. Cook while stirring until thickened, then remove from heat. Let it cool slightly before carefully spreading over the baked base and smoothing the surface. Allow to set completely.

  3. 3.

    Peel bananas and slice into thin rounds; arrange them on top of the vanilla pudding cake. Heat apple juice with the fondant glaze until bubbling, then drizzle over the bananas. Chill for about an hour before cutting into slices and serving.
